dubliners is a collection of fifteen short stories by james joyce, published in 1914. they tell the stories of the irish middle class in and around dublin in the early years of the 20th century.

joyce divides the collection into three sections dealing with childhood, adolescence and maturity. therefore, one pattern he uses to organize his stories is the age of the protagonists. the initial stories deal with children, and as the stories continue, they focus on progressively older people.
